Not the greatest...
It (the plastic ones) did not work well for what I bought it for- my shower drain. I have a mobile home, so maybe that’s why, but like a previous reviewer said, it gets stuck in the drain, and took a lot of coaxing to get out (it didn’t break but I felt like it possible could if I pulled too hard). Didn’t really pull the hair out either. I wound up using an old (clean) mascara brush which worked really well.I then tried it in my sink drain. First, I unscrewed the flat cover piece and was able to pull a bunch of hair out with just my fingers. Then I slid the plastic snake down the drain...it got stuck on the way back out but not as bad as in the shower. It did get a bit more hair that was farther down the drain, but I still has to be careful pulling it back out.Maybe if you had a different kind of drain they would work.

The plastic ones are basically disposable. Silver ones too big.
The silver grabbers won’t fit down a standard tub drain. Too big. The plastic orange ones did a great job of pulling a massive amount of hair from the drain, but they are basically disposable. It’s hard to get all the hair off the plastic ones for reuse after you use it, and some of the plastic prongs break off when you are yanking it back out of the drain. I would have preferred a 20 pack of the orange disposable ones and none of the silver ones at all
